York City Reserves 2 Bradford City Reserves 1
Tuesday 14 October 2008
totesport.com League East
York City 2 (Brodie 4, Emmerson 80)
Bradford City 1 (Dyer 14)
Kick Off: 7.00pm
at the Kit Kat Crescent
Bruce Dyer was back in claret and amber as City reserves lost 2-1 to York City at Kit Kat Crescent.
The 33-year last played for City on loan in the days under Colin Todd's reign. The much travelled striker has recently been training with City having struggled with a back injury since his release from Rotherham United last season.
The Minstermen fielded a team boasting no few that nine professional players while David Wetherall's side saw Paul Arnison return to action following injury.
With rain poring down, Jon McLaughlin came to City's rescue in the third minute when he deflected the ball out for a corner from Alan Boyes shot but a minute later was unable to stop Richard Brodie tapping the ball home from close range.
Willy Topp almost had City back on level terms when Dyer turned in the area and coolly passed the ball to the Chilean but his rasping shot cannoneed off the York crossbar.
Fine work involving Leon Osborne and Topp in the 14th minute saw City draw level with Dyer receiving the ball just inside the area to rifle it home beyond Mimms
York will have been counting themselves desperately unlucky not have been back in front with two golden opportunities in the 24th minute
Jon McLaughlin denied them at first with a fingertip save diving to his left after Liam Shepherd crossed from the left to Niall Henderson who edged the ball to Brodie who was left with his head in his hands seeing the City keeper's reaction save.
Seconds later from the resulting corner, the ball fell to Joe Knowlson and this time it was the crossbar which denied the home side.
Simon Russell's pace saw him leave the City defence standing in the 33rd minute and as he raced through with just McLaughlin to beat, he lost his footing slightly on the sodden pitch and his effort went wide of the mark.
With half time looming Brodie was again left cursing McLaughlin after he brought off another point blank save.
City had a major let=off eight minutes after the restart when in typical Donovan Ricketts fashion, McLaughlin came well out of his area trying to weave his way around severa; home players, but was caught out when he slipped on the slippery surface leaving Knowlson with what looked to be the easiest of tasks to hammer the ball into the back of an empty net.
However he hadn't allowed for Paul Arnison to come from nowehere to hook the ball off the line and away to safety via the crossbar.
There were some anxious moments for the watching Stuart McCall after Arnison crashed into the upright in making his clearance. This left him hobbling for a while but he was able to continue without treatment.
The 70th minute saw Luke Sharry try a speculative shot from 35-yards out having seen Josh Mimms off his line. However the home keeper was able to backtrack to get under the ball and tip the ball over for a corner.
Seconds later Dyer was denied his second goal and this time it was Mimms whose point blank reaction ensured the score remained level.
York were back in front in the 80th minute when substitute Michael Emmerson lobbed the ball over McLaughlin who was caught on the edge of the area and despite racing back to try and catch it, he was unable to stop it rolling over the line.
Play was halted when one of the officials pulled up with a calf strain and with the minutes ticking away Willy Topp thought he had levelled but the Minstermen were spared when substitute assistant referee Paul Ballantyne declared the Chilean offside.
